Pocket gophers, commonly referred to simply as gophers, are burrowing rodents of the family Geomyidae. The roughly 41 species are all endemic to North and Central America. They are commonly known for their extensive tunneling activities and their ability to destroy farms and gardens. WebJan 31, 2024 · How to identify a Gopher Snake: Tan, cream, or yellow ground color. 33-66 reddish-brown or dark brown blotches along the back, broken into 2-3 rows on each side.
